Transaction 940864e052e29ae1fa56f999b8887143360b3940a55ff0018b800e6a9169245f
1 Input
1 Output
-
940864e052e29ae1fa56f999b8887143360b3940a55ff0018b800e6a9169245f:0
- value
- 2035243
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b879f225bec3df6590addc4b2233f594a116b65b OP_EQUAL
- address
- 3JWSLnjsAgezfUkKSspgdYhfnRFTLYjTLe